Abstract

In recent years there has been growing international interest in the assessment of doses and risks from ionizing
contaminants to organism. In this study The Environmental Risk from Ionizing Contaminants: Assessment and Management
(ERICA) Tool was applied to estimate dose rates to Chanos chanos in marine ecosystems from Jakarta Bay exposed to 137Cs
from Java sea environmental monitoring data. Data sets consisting of measured Concentration Ratio (CR) in different size of
Chanos chanos and all default parameter provided by ERICA database. The uptake of 137Cs via seawater displayed a simple
exponential kinetic model suggesting that the CR of 137Cs within Chanos chanos with a weight range of 2.46 x 10-3
- 9.86 x 10-3 kg at steady state period were between 10.66 - 3.98 L.kg-1 after 10 days of exposure. The depuration rate for 137Cs
accumulated via seawater was slow, only 22.80 - 49.14% of 137Cs were absorbed in whole body of Chanos chanos. Using the
CR from laboratory experiment, the total dose rates of 137Cs to Chanos chanos were all below the threshold 10 µGy.h-1
. Chanos chanos dose rate in the present study were 2.26 x 10-7 – 4.55 x 10-7 µGy.h-1
.
